QBTECIn 2007 Kiremko Durrland bv merged with Perfecta Netherlands to form QBTEC who became the parent company to three long established and quality Dutch frying brands; Kiremko (established since 1957), Perfecta (1945) and Smitto (1905.) The name is based on QB being the initials of Quirinus Bakker , the founder of production frying equipment in Holland and Tec the shortened word associated to technology. The company relocated to new state of the art premises in 2009. The factory has over 10,000 sq m of production space are and 2,000 sq m of office and presentation area. The factory uses over 600 tons of stainless steel every year. This year they have launched a new innovation, Quccino which is setting new standards in the kitchen cooking equipment.
